Fajitas for Two

A beefy Mexican dinner for two is just 6 ingredients and 20 minutes away.

  • Prep Time 20 min
  • Total Time 20 min
  • Servings 2

Ingredients

1/2
lb boneless beef sirloin steak (1/2 to 3/4 inch thick)
1
teaspoon vegetable oil
4
teaspoons Old El Paso® taco seasoning mix (from 1-oz package)
2
cups frozen bell pepper and onion stir-fry (from 1-lb bag), thawed, well drained
4
Old El Paso® flour tortillas for soft tacos & fajitas (6 inch; from 8.2-oz package), heated
1/2
cup Old El Paso® Thick 'n Chunky salsa

Directions

  • 1 Heat closed contact grill 5 minutes. Brush both sides of steak with oil; rub with 2 teaspoons of the taco seasoning mix. Sprinkle vegetables with remaining taco seasoning mix.
  • 2 When grill is heated, place steak and vegetables on bottom grill surface. Close grill; cook 4 to 8 minutes or until desired beef doneness.
  • 3 Slice steak diagonally across grain into thin slices. Wrap steak and vegetables in warm tortillas; top with salsa.

EXPERT TIPS

Expert Tips

If you like your meat well done, add the vegetables after the steaks have cooked for 2 minutes. The veggies will overcook if you add them any earlier.
